    4 blade prop

    Get a new Tach because your motor is not turning that fast. Going from a 3 blade to a 4 blade with the same pitch your going to drop RPM around 200

    Mercruiser Alpha 1 G2 Trim (probably dumb questions!)

    Could be a pump problem but I would look at the cylinders first because Like most, folks raise the drive till it stops. If folks would bump the down after it stopped going up, this would release the pressure and ease the seals Pressure is higher going up and less for going down

    1999 Mercruiser 5.7 TBI hesitates but does open up

    Start by checking fuel pressure 30 psi at 1800 RPM Turn key ON and measure voltage at TPS to see if it smoothly changes value as the TB is opened

    Need bottom paint removal help

    Pay to have it removed, I did Paid to have mine removed down to the gel. Some spots it was removed to the glass. I then painted 4 coats of Interlux Performance VC which is epoxy. You could use stripper but it will take a few coats and probably still need to sand

    bottom painting

    Having never been painted it will need to be sanded, 2 coats barrier and 2 coat bottom paint at a minimum. Depends on what paint will be used because premium paint cost more Barrier around $50 gal Ablative around $230 gal For a 18 footer I would say first time $800 to $1000
